This week I saw two olive painted Alu models of ME-110 and HE-111, both in scale 1/100.
They were looking like ID models, but I have never heard about a company making 1/100 scale ID models casted in aluminium.

Any idea?

Hi -
I don't know if such models were intended for recognition training, but they seem to have had some military purpose. I have a black aluminum Meteor MK. 8 with a label from Rowley Workshops on one wing, and a RN stores label on the other wing which identifies it as #9236 in some series. It is crude aluminum, with a rectangular hole on the bottom. The hole appears to be lined with copper sheathing. There are UK models having a military usage in all kinds of strange scales, like 1/100, 1/110, 1/135, 1/144, and 1/180, in addition to the usual 1/72 and 1/48 scale models. Did the ones you saw have the same characteristic rectangular hole in the bottom?

It was an Ebay auction (280424132357) without showing the bottom of the model.
My guess is also something coming from UK. The HE-111 is a later type and I cannot imagine the Germans to have used aluminium for manufacturing of ID models, as they restricted the use of this metal for the making of real planes during that time.
